Tiantian Wang is a scholar working on Molecular Biology, Computer Vision and Pattern Recognition and Surgery. According to data from OpenAlex, Tiantian Wang has authored 44 papers receiving a total of 577 indexed citations (citations by other indexed papers that have themselves been cited), including 8 papers in Molecular Biology, 7 papers in Computer Vision and Pattern Recognition and 6 papers in Surgery. Recurrent topics in Tiantian Wang's work include Visual Attention and Saliency Detection (3 papers), Advanced Image and Video Retrieval Techniques (3 papers) and Energy, Environment, Economic Growth (2 papers). Tiantian Wang is often cited by papers focused on Visual Attention and Saliency Detection (3 papers), Advanced Image and Video Retrieval Techniques (3 papers) and Energy, Environment, Economic Growth (2 papers). Tiantian Wang collaborates with scholars based in China, United Kingdom and Netherlands. Tiantian Wang's co-authors include Huchuan Lu, Lihe Zhang, Pingping Zhang, Ali Borji, Jinqing Qi, Atif Jahanger, Fei Wu, David Dickinson, Xinyan Wang and Chunjing Wang and has published in prestigious journals such as SHILAP Revista de lepidopterología, Journal of Hazardous Materials and Scientific Reports.
